I can confidently say there are plenty of free novels online written in Romance languages like Spanish, French, Italian, and Portuguese. Websites like Project Gutenberg offer classics like 'Don Quijote de la Mancha' by Miguel de Cervantes in Spanish or 'Les Misérables' by Victor Hugo in French. For contemporary works, platforms like Wattpad and Scribd have a treasure trove of free stories penned by indie authors in these languages. If you're into fanfiction or serialized novels, platforms like AO3 (Archive of Our Own) and Royal Road often feature works in Romance languages, though they might be mixed with English. For those learning a new language, bilingual editions or parallel texts can be found on sites like LingQ or even Google Books. Libraries like the Biblioteca Digital Hispánica also digitize public domain works, making it easier to access free reads. The key is knowing where to look—Reddit communities like r/FreeEBOOKS often share links to legal freebies.

Where can I read free romance language novels online?

4 Answers2025-05-15 20:05:29
I’ve found a few great places to dive into romance novels without spending a dime. Websites like Project Gutenberg and ManyBooks offer a treasure trove of classic romance novels that are in the public domain. You can find timeless works like 'Pride and Prejudice' by Jane Austen or 'Jane Eyre' by Charlotte Brontë there. For more contemporary options, platforms like Wattpad and Royal Road are fantastic. They host a mix of amateur and professional writers, and you can discover hidden gems in the romance genre. Some stories even get picked up by publishers, so you might be reading the next big thing before it hits the shelves. If you’re into audiobooks, Librivox is a great resource for free public domain audiobooks, including romance classics. Lastly, don’t forget to check out your local library’s digital collection through apps like Libby or OverDrive. They often have a wide selection of romance ebooks and audiobooks you can borrow for free.

Where can I read free novels from the romance language family online?

4 Answers2025-05-15 05:11:05
I’ve found some great platforms to explore free novels from the romance language family. Websites like Project Gutenberg and Internet Archive are treasure troves for classic works in languages like Spanish, French, Italian, and Portuguese. They offer timeless novels like 'Madame Bovary' by Gustave Flaubert or 'Don Quixote' by Miguel de Cervantes, all for free. For more contemporary reads, platforms like Wattpad and Scribd often have user-generated content in romance languages, though Scribd requires a subscription for full access. Additionally, libraries sometimes partner with apps like Libby or OverDrive, allowing you to borrow e-books in these languages for free. If you’re into fan translations or lesser-known works, forums like Reddit’s r/FreeEBOOKS often share links to free resources.
